WebJan 8, 2024 · First: Take a container with lures and pour vinegar into it. Second: Place the lures for soaking overnight (recommended) or for several hours. Third: Separate the lures from the solution and start wiping with a rag or paper. And the job is done. Forth: If there’s still rust left, make a paste using water and baking soda.

WebJul 17, 2024 · First, rinse the lure in cold or warm water to loosen any dirt or grime on it. Take a cloth with a soapy solution (dish soap will do) all over it and rub the surface of the lure. Use a toothbrush to rub the soap into the lure gently. Rinse the soap and dirt away and dry the lure with a towel.
